Specifications
Frequency Stability: ±20ppm, ±25ppm, ±50ppm
Height: 0.030" (0.76mm)
Size / Dimension: 0.098" L x 0.079" W (2.50mm x 2.00mm)
Package / Case: 4-SMD, No Lead
Mounting Type: Surface Mount
Ratings: --
Current - Supply (Max): 6.5mA
Spread Spectrum Bandwidth: -3.71%, Down Spread
Operating Temperature: -20°C ~ 70°C
Frequency Stability (Total): --
Series: SIT9005
Voltage - Supply: 2.8V
Output: LVCMOS
Function: --
Available Frequency Range: 1MHz ~ 141MHz
Programmable Type: Programmed by Digi-Key (Enter your frequency in Web Order Notes)
Type: SSXO
Base Resonator: MEMS
Part Status: Active
